Some day we will be with Jesus. But, show me in the Bible, where it says that is off in some airy fairy heaven. (Oh yes, "the Kingdom of Heaven" doesn't count. It is mostly used by Matthew, because he was writing to Jews, and they did not like to write the name of God. So, it is a euphemism for the Kingdom of God. )
And the Kingdom of God arrived when Jesus died and was resurrected. So, the Kingdom of God is here on earth, which makes it totally real.
